Opposites 2


A lot of adjectives can be made into their opposite form by the addition of a prefix (e.g.,
un,- in-, dis-, il-) to the beginning of the word. The most common prefix is un-. Adjectives
which end with -ful (thoughtful, useful, etc) are an exception: they are made into opposites
by replacing -ful with the suffix -less (thoughtless, useless, etc)
Note that some adjectives can be made into opposites by the addition of a prefix or by the
use of another word (e.g., correct = incorrect or wrong).
